Internet of ThingsĀ describes physical objects with sensors, processing ability, software, and other technologies that connect and exchange data with other devices over the Internet.
- DeviceHiveĀ – Open Source IoT Platform with a wide range of integration options.
Apache-2.0
ĀJava
- DomoticzĀ – Home Automation System that lets you monitor and configure various devices like: Lights, Switches, various sensors/meters like Temperature, Rain, Wind, UV, Electra, Gas, Water and much more.
GPL-3.0
ĀC/C++
- EMQXĀ – An ultra-scalable open-source MQTT broker. Connect 100M+ IoT devices in one single cluster, move and process real-time IoT data with 1M msg/s throughput at 1ms latency.
Apache-2.0
ĀDocker/Erlang
- FHEMĀ – FHEM is used to automate common tasks in the household like switching lamps and heating. It can also be used to log events like temperature or power consumption. You can control it via web or smartphone frontends, telnet or TCP/IP directly.
GPL-3.0
ĀPerl
- GladysĀ – Gladys is a privacy-first, open-source home assistant.
Apache-2.0
ĀNodejs
- Home AssistantĀ – Open-source home automation platform. Ā
Apache-2.0
ĀPython
- ioBrokerĀ – Integration platform for the Internet of Things, focused on building automation, smart metering, ambient assisted living, process automation, visualization and data logging.
MIT
ĀNodejs
- Node REDĀ – Browser-based flow editor that helps you wiring hardware devices, APIs and online services to create IoT solutions.
Apache-2.0
ĀNodejs
- openHABĀ – Vendor and technology agnostic open source software for home automation.
EPL-2.0
ĀJava
- OpenRemoteĀ – Open-Source IoT Platform – IoT Asset management, Flow Rules and WHEN-THEN rules, Data visualization, Edge Gateway.
AGPL-3.0
ĀJava
- SIP Irrigation ControlĀ – Open source software for sprinkler/irrigation control.
GPL-3.0
ĀPython
- ThingsboardĀ – Open-source IoT Platform – Device management, data collection, processing and visualization.
Apache-2.0
ĀJava
- WebThings GatewayĀ – WebThings is an open source implementation of the Web of Things, including the WebThings Gateway and the WebThings Framework.
MPL-2.0
ĀNodejs
